Due to problems with the Blynk business model and their pricing structure, I have decided not to use Blynk for any further app development.
Unfortunately, I cannot recommend Blynk and their, what I consider deceptive, "play to pay" business model; and nor can I recommend their support community.
I also read the Blynk privacy policy and according to their privacy policy, they can provide the "behavioral exhaust" data we generate on the Blynk network to third parties.
This appears to be yet another "surveillance capitalist" -type of business, where they will partner with data miners and other third parties and use our data without our consent for behavioral-analytics.
From
Blynk Terms of Use (TOS) policy:
Quote:
By using the [Blynk] Service, you are granting us (and any service providers or Providers used by us) permission to access your account and those messages, data, information, text, graphics, audio, video or other material and content of any kind posted/uploaded/transmitted to or through the Service using your account, to process and submit said material to End Users.

slpparsesrvurl
SLPParseSrvURL(3SLP) Service Location Protocol Library Functions SLPParseSrvURL(3SLP)
NAME
SLPParseSrvURL - parse service URL
SYNOPSIS
#include <slp.h>
SLPError SLPParseSrvURL(const char *pcSrvURL, SLPSrvURL** ppSrvURL);
DESCRIPTION
The SLPParseSrvURL() routine parses the URL passed in as the argument into a service URL structure and returns it in the ppSrvURL
pointer. If a parser error occurs, returns SLP_PARSE_ERROR. The structure returned in ppSrvURL should be freed with SLPFree().
If the URL has no service part, the s_pcSrvPart string is the empty string, "", that is, it is not NULL. If pcSrvURL is not a
service: URL, then the s_pcSrvType field in the returned data structure is the URL's scheme, which might not be the same as the
service type under which the URL was registered. If the transport is IP, the s_pcNetFamily field is the empty string.
If no error occurs, the return value is the SLP_OK. Otherwise, if an error occurs, one of the SLPError codes is returned.
PARAMETERS
pcSrvURL A pointer to a character buffer containing the null terminated URL string to parse. It is destructively modified to
produce the output structure. It may not be NULL.
ppSrvURL A pointer to a ponter for the SLPSrvURL structure to receive the parsed URL. It may not be NULL.
ERRORS
This function or its callback may return any SLP error code. See the ERRORS section in slp_api(3SLP).
EXAMPLES
Example 1: Using SLPParseSrvURL()
The following example uses the SLPParseSrvURL() function to parse the service URL service:printer:lpr://serv/queue1:
SLPSrvURL* surl;
SLPError err;
err = SLPParseSrvURL("service:printer:lpr://serv/queue1", &surl);
